Transaction 048fad7fd69a9833809983918152378735542bc9f1ac5a794a31855451ca016c

1 Input
2 Outputs
  • 048fad7fd69a9833809983918152378735542bc9f1ac5a794a31855451ca016c:0
  • value  23277682333
    address  17pUwM2oASXMKaD5g7jA2bFzqHpv9SGMR4
  • 048fad7fd69a9833809983918152378735542bc9f1ac5a794a31855451ca016c:1
  • value  11610000
    address  1H1MP1hGB7bisiGPsPoXdzg94LNptN5J4n